Einzelnen Beitrag anzeigen

Benutzerbild von Khabarakh
Khabarakh

Registriert seit: 18. Aug 2004
Ort: Brackenheim VS08 Pro
2.876 Beiträge
 
#2

Re: Halbkreise dynamisch zeichnen

  Alt 23. Jan 2006, 15:36
Delphi-Quellcode:
for x := - r + M.x to r + M.x do
begin
  y := M.y + Sqrt(Sqr(r) - Sqr(x)); // Halbkreis nach unten
  [...]
end;
Bei größeren Kreisen würde ich aber zu einer Kreisformel in Parameterdarstellung greifen, dann ist der Kreis regelmäßiger.
Sebastian
Moderator in der EE
  Mit Zitat antworten Zitat